David Fincher, born 28th August 1962 in Denver, Colorado USA. From the age of 18, Fincher was working on film sets, trying to work his way up. Now, he has directed television advertisements for many well known clients such as Nike, Coca-Cola, Budweiser, Levi's, Converse and Chanel, aswell as directing many music videos for huge international artists, including Madonna, George Michael, Michael Jackson, The Rolling Stones and Aerosmith. He has also directed some very popular, well known movies. For example, 'Se7en' (1995), 'The Curious Case Of Benjamin Button' (2008) and 'The Social Network' (2010).This shows that people who begin their careers directing TV advertisements and music videos can go on to do great things.

Many of David Fincher's music videos are shot in black and white, with lots of quick shots to add pace to the video. For example:
Sting - Englishman In New York (1988)
Madonna - Vogue (1990)
The Rolling Stones - Love Is Strong (1994)
